 GOOD NEWS!

Do you know… 96% of our senior class graduated in 2004!

 

Do you know… We have had Intel Talent Search semi-finalists for the past three years.

 

Do you know…145 of our students took AP Exams

 

Do you know…15 of our students were name AP Scholars (3+ on 3 exams or more) in 2004.  15 students were named AP Scholars with Honor (3.25 + on 4 or more exams).  9 students were named AP Scholars with distinction (3.5 or more on 5 or more exams).  2 students were named National AP Scholar (4+ on 8 or more exams). 

 

Do you know…11 students were invited to participate in the 2005 National Merit Program

 

Do you know…Sleepy Hollow students were awarded in excess of $200,000 in scholarships as well as special awards for outstanding performance, citizenship and leadership.  The list of awards include the National CIBA Corporation Science Award, George Washington University Science Award, Jandon Foundation Scholarship (SHHS had 3 Jandon winners in 2004 of $10,000 each), Toyota Community Scholars, Bayer Foundation Scholarship, Tsueno Tanaka Scholarship, Hitachi America, Ltd., etc.

 

Do you know…we had 1 Marymount College of Fordham University International Award Scholarship in the amount of $15,000 per year.

 

Do you know…we have had acceptances to Harvard, Dartmouth, Fordham, Bard, Georgetown, Cornell, New York University, University of Delaware, Vassar, Binghamton, Skidmore, Smith, Lafayette, Fairfield, Colgate, Brandeis, Carnegie Mellon, Oberlin, Quinnipiac, Pratt, Providence, Barnard, Barry, University of Vermont, Syracuse, Siena, SUNY New Paltz, SUNY Cortland, SUNY Albany
